Kyshoen Jarrett and Dashaun Phillips suffer neck injuries

The Washington Redskins lost two defensive backs to head injuries during the first half of Sunday’s regular-season finale against the Dallas Cowboys.

Rookie safety Kyshoen Jarrett went down after a helmet-to-helmet hit during the first quarter. Then in the second quarter, a helmet-to-helmet collision knocked cornerback Dashaun Phillips out of the game.

Both players laid on the field motionless for some time after their collisions. Eventually Jarrett, who started at strong safety with Dashon Goldson inactive because of a rib injury, sat up and was helped off the field, walking woozily and flanked by members of the team’s medical staff.
